Seeing “Crawled – currently not indexed” in Google Search Console can be frustrating because Googlebot has already visited the URL. The page may load correctly, return a 200 status code, appear in your XML sitemap, and pass a live URL test—yet it still does not appear in Google Search.
The status is frequently misunderstood as a technical error that can be solved by repeatedly clicking Request indexing. In many cases, the real issue is different: Google has fetched the page but has not selected it for inclusion in the index at this time.
Quick answer: “Crawled – currently not indexed” means Google crawled the URL but did not add it to the search index. It may be indexed later. When the pattern affects many important pages and there is no clear technical block, investigate content value, duplication, internal linking, rendering, page-type quality, and the overall quality of the website—not only the individual URL.
Google Search representatives John Mueller and Martin Splitt reinforced this point in the July 2026 Search Off the Record episode about the Page Indexing report. Their discussion explains that large patterns of discovered or crawled-but-not-indexed pages can reflect broader quality concerns. Low-value AI-generated content is one possible example—not because AI is automatically disallowed, but because generic content with no distinctive value may not justify indexing.
This guide turns that statement into an actionable diagnosis and recovery system for publishers, service businesses, ecommerce stores, SaaS companies, and programmatic websites.
Google’s official Page Indexing report documentation defines the status plainly: Google crawled the page but did not index it. The URL may or may not be indexed in the future, and there is normally no reason to submit an unchanged URL repeatedly.

A healthy website should not expect every URL it produces to be indexed. Tracking parameters, faceted-navigation combinations, duplicate print views, expired pages, empty search results, weak tag archives, and other low-value URLs may correctly remain outside the index.

| Status | What happened | Primary investigation |
|---|---|---|
| Discovered – currently not indexed | Google knows the URL exists but has not crawled it yet | Crawl demand, server capacity, URL volume, site architecture, quality patterns, and crawl prioritization |
| Crawled – currently not indexed | Google fetched the URL but did not select it for the index | Content value, duplication, canonicalization, rendering, soft errors, internal links, page-type quality, and sitewide signals |
Do not treat these statuses as interchangeable. A discovered URL has not yet received a full content assessment because it has not been crawled. A crawled URL has progressed further, although rendering or processing issues may still prevent Google from evaluating the content properly.
Google’s index is selective. Crawling a URL does not create an obligation to store and serve it. Search systems evaluate whether the page adds sufficient value, whether another URL is a better representative, and whether the wider site deserves continued crawling and indexing resources.
In the July 2026 Search Off the Record discussion, John Mueller explained that when Google’s systems have serious concerns about a website’s overall quality, they may crawl less and index fewer pages. The correct response is not necessarily to search for one broken technical setting. It may require stepping back and reviewing the website through the eyes of an independent user.
This is particularly relevant for sites that publish large volumes of pages using AI, templates, feeds, scraped information, or programmatic combinations. Scale magnifies both value and weakness. If every page provides distinct data, analysis, tools, inventory, evidence, or local relevance, scale can be useful. If every page is a lightly rewritten variation of the same generic answer, scale creates an index-selection problem.
Google’s generative AI content guidance says AI can assist with research and structure, but generating many pages without adding user value may violate the scaled content abuse policy. The decisive issue is not whether AI was used; it is whether the finished content is accurate, relevant, original, and useful.
A page can be grammatically correct and technically valid while still saying nothing that users cannot find on dozens of stronger pages. Generic definitions, obvious recommendations, repetitive introductions, and surface-level summaries provide weak reasons for index inclusion.

Publishing several pages for minor keyword variations can create internal duplication and cannibalization. Google may crawl all of them but choose only one—or none—if the site does not make the preferred page clear.

Programmatic pages can rank when each page has a legitimate purpose and unique information. Problems appear when the template accounts for nearly all the content and variables provide little value.
For example, a useful city page might contain local case studies, service availability, response times, relevant regulations, team information, testimonials, and location-specific questions. A weak version changes only the place name.
Pages can return HTTP 200 while effectively containing no useful result. Empty category pages, unavailable products with no alternatives, expired listings, blank profiles, and internal search pages may be treated as soft errors or excluded from the index.
Ask whether the page provides a satisfactory destination to a visitor arriving from Google today. If not, return the correct status, redirect appropriately, or improve the page.
“Crawled” confirms that Googlebot fetched the URL, but it does not guarantee that the final rendered page was usable. JavaScript failures, blocked resources, cookie walls, bot protection, aggressive CDN rules, and client-side errors can hide the primary content from Google.
Run the live URL Inspection test, open View tested page, and examine the screenshot and rendered HTML. If the main content is absent, obscured, or replaced by an interstitial, fix rendering before rewriting the article.

Compare the user-declared canonical with Google’s selected canonical in URL Inspection. A live test alone does not fully test canonical selection.
A URL can appear in a sitemap but still look unimportant if it has few internal links, sits several clicks from the homepage, or receives links only from low-value archive pages.
Important pages should be connected from relevant hubs, articles, services, navigation, breadcrumbs, and related-content modules using descriptive anchor text.
A service page with only sales claims, a form, and no useful decision information may be weaker than competitors that explain process, pricing factors, evidence, limitations, FAQs, and selection criteria.
Commercial intent is not a problem. Insufficient information is. Users need enough detail to understand the offer and make an informed decision.
Faceted navigation, search filters, calendars, session parameters, internal searches, and uncontrolled taxonomy can produce thousands of crawlable URLs. This dilutes attention across the site and makes important pages harder to distinguish.
Control indexable URL inventory. Block crawling where appropriate, use canonicalization carefully, return 404 responses for impossible combinations, and avoid linking to endless parameter variations.
A technically strong article can struggle on a website with unclear ownership, anonymous authors, inaccurate claims, poor reputation, thin sections, intrusive ads, copied content, or inconsistent editorial standards.
Review the broader E-E-A-T principles of experience, expertise, authoritativeness, and trust. Trust is not created by adding an author box alone. It is built through verifiable identity, evidence, accurate sourcing, clear policies, secure technology, transparent commercial relationships, and consistent quality across the site.
Before fixing anything, ask whether the page deserves an independent search result. If the URL is a duplicate, empty archive, obsolete item, filtered variation, or private utility page, exclusion may be correct.

A pattern across one template suggests a template problem. A pattern across the entire site suggests a wider quality, crawl, infrastructure, or reputation issue.

Comparing indexed and non-indexed pages from the same page type often reveals the difference faster than reviewing excluded pages in isolation.

Record what the leading pages provide that yours does not: first-hand evidence, tools, examples, data, recognized authors, deeper explanations, stronger UX, fresher information, or better task completion.
Then ask the reverse question: what does your page provide that none of the existing results offer? If the answer is unclear, the content strategy needs work.

There is no universal “good index ratio.” Google explicitly advises against expecting 100% indexing. The useful question is whether the pages you want indexed are clearly the strongest and most important URLs on the site.
For larger sites, server logs can show whether Googlebot revisits affected URLs, receives slow responses, encounters intermittent 5xx errors, or spends time on low-value parameters instead of important pages.
Use this matrix to prioritize action:
| Technical indexability | User/search value | Recommended action |
|---|---|---|
| Pass | High | Strengthen evidence, internal links, differentiation, and monitoring; request indexing after substantial improvement |
| Fail | High | Fix rendering, directives, canonicalization, status codes, or access immediately |
| Pass | Low | Merge, rewrite, noindex, redirect, or remove based on business purpose |
| Fail | Low | Do not spend resources forcing indexation; consolidate or retire the URL |
This prevents teams from spending weeks technically optimizing pages that should not exist as independent search results.
AI-generated content is not automatically low quality. Google’s published guidance focuses on the purpose and output, not the tool. AI can accelerate research, organization, transcription, analysis, ideation, and editing.

John Mueller’s practical test is useful: when a page feels like anyone could have written it and tells the reader nothing new, why should a search engine choose to index it?
Google’s people-first content guidance recommends explaining who created the content, how it was created when relevant, and why it exists. The “why” should be to help the audience—not merely to attract search visits.
Choose the strongest page for each search intent. Merge useful content from weaker pages, redirect true duplicates, update internal links, and use canonical tags consistently. Avoid keeping several weak pages alive only because each targets a slightly different keyword.

If 80% of location pages are excluded, fixing one URL will not solve the underlying pattern. Redesign the template, data requirements, editorial minimums, internal links, and publication criteria for the entire class of pages.
Create logical hub-and-spoke structures. Link the page from related articles and high-authority sections. Remove orphan pages. Keep important pages within a reasonable click depth and use descriptive anchors.
Use URL Inspection screenshots, browser developer tools, server logs, and CDN logs to identify missing content, blocked JavaScript, slow responses, bot challenges, or inconsistent status codes.
Noindex, block, canonicalize, redirect, or remove low-value URL patterns according to their purpose. Update navigation and sitemaps so Google discovers a cleaner set of important canonical pages.
Improve author profiles, About and Contact information, editorial standards, case studies, customer proof, source attribution, correction processes, privacy policies, and business identity. These changes support users even when they are not direct “indexing fixes.”
Include only canonical URLs you want indexed. Use lastmod only when the page changed meaningfully. Incorrect dates can reduce trust in sitemap freshness signals.
Once the page or template has materially improved, use URL Inspection to test the live URL and request indexing for a limited number of important examples. Repeatedly submitting unchanged URLs does not create value.
Search Console validation and reporting can lag. Track the affected page type over several crawl cycles. Monitor indexed counts, impressions, crawl frequency, canonical selection, and whether newly published pages enter the index more reliably.
There is no guaranteed indexing timeline. A technically corrected important page may be recrawled and indexed within days. A sitewide quality reassessment can take weeks or longer because Google must recrawl enough pages and reprocess the broader pattern.

Measure progress using cohorts rather than waiting for one URL. For example, track 50 improved service pages against 50 unchanged pages from the same template.
No. The status does not by itself indicate a manual action or penalty. It means the URL was crawled but not selected for indexing at that time. Review technical eligibility and quality patterns.
Request indexing after a meaningful correction or content improvement. Repeatedly submitting the same unchanged URL is unlikely to help.
AI use alone is not the cause. Generic, inaccurate, repetitive, or scaled AI content with little original value can contribute to broader quality concerns and weaker index selection.
Often it is not, but technical edge cases exist. Check rendering, canonical tags, response codes, mobile content, bot protection, and server behavior before concluding that quality is the only issue.
Google may see the indexed page as the stronger or canonical representative. Compare uniqueness, internal links, content depth, user intent, canonical signals, and crawl history.
Internal links can improve discovery, context, and importance signals, but they will not make a low-value or duplicate page worth indexing. Improve both architecture and page value.
No. A sitemap communicates preferred canonical URLs but does not guarantee indexation. Include only pages you consider useful and indexable.
Segment affected URLs by template and compare indexation across the site. If many unrelated important page types are excluded and technical checks pass, investigate sitewide content quality, reputation, URL inventory, and architecture.
“Crawled – currently not indexed” is not a button-click problem. It is an invitation to determine whether the URL is technically eligible, uniquely valuable, clearly prioritized, and part of a trustworthy website.
Start by identifying patterns. Fix technical visibility where it exists. Consolidate duplication. Remove low-value inventory. Add evidence, expertise, and useful decision support. Improve entire templates instead of polishing isolated URLs. Then allow Google enough time to recrawl and reassess the site.
